Forum |  HardWare.fr | News | Articles | PC | S'identifier | S'inscrire | Shop Recherche
3011 connectés 

 


Dernière réponse
Sujet : Montage pour qu'un microcontroleur s'auto éteigne !
flagadadim

acampeaux a écrit :


Mon but est juste d'etre avertis quand les volets sont ouvert et fermés.
 
 


 
une caméra à 40€ et zou  :o


Votre réponse
Nom d'utilisateur    Pour poster, vous devez être inscrit sur ce forum .... si ce n'est pas le cas, cliquez ici !
Le ton de votre message                        
                       
Votre réponse


[b][i][u][strike][spoiler][fixed][cpp][url][email][img][*]   
 
   [quote]
 

Options

 
Vous avez perdu votre mot de passe ?


Vue Rapide de la discussion
flagadadim

acampeaux a écrit :


Mon but est juste d'etre avertis quand les volets sont ouvert et fermés.
 
 


 
une caméra à 40€ et zou  :o

madpo je me suis tromper, ce n'est pas une bascule D , mais un multivibrateur monostable :o
 
https://fr.wikipedia.org/wiki/Multi [...] monostable
acampeaux flagadadim : je parle d'un ESP8266 dans sa version ESP-01s. Un microcontroleur qui peut se connecter en wifi.  
Mon but est juste d'etre avertis quand les volets sont ouvert et fermés.
 
Mado, c'est quoi une bascule D ? Si ça peut générer une pulse ce serait exactement ce qu'il me faut !  
madpo

acampeaux a écrit :


Je pensais raccorder la broche RST à la broche NO du microrupteur. Je me disais qu'ainsi, quand le volet se ferme RST sera en état haut et lorsque le volet s'ouvre il passera en état bas. Mais d'après tes explications je me rends compte que cela ne va pas marcher comme cela car je n'ai pas de notions de durée courte pour l'envoi du signal.
As-tu une idée pour m'aider à avancer ?


 
Salut
 
tu peux y adjoindre une bascule D (monostable) pour généré une pulse

TotalRecall

flagadadim a écrit :

c'est quoi l'ESP?


Il parle probablement d'esp8266.

TotalRecall

flagadadim a écrit :

Tu remplaces ton interrupteur d'alimentation par un bouton poussoir.
 
Tu appuies sur le bouton poussoir, le micro démarre, ferme un contact branché en // avec ce bouton.
 
Tu relâches le bouton, ton micro est encore alimenté, il peut piloter le contact qui l'alimente donc il peut s'éteindre tout seul.
 
Faut bien entendu un micro et un soft qui démarre rapidement pour ne pas devoir rester 3 plombes appuyé sur le bouton poussoir.


+1. J'ai fait exactement ça sur un projet, avec un relais. Même avec un Arduino de base (donc avec son bootloader et cie au démarrage) le temps d'initialisation est assez court pour qu'il n'y ait pas besoin de rester longtemps sur le poussoir.

flagadadim c'est quoi l'ESP?
 
il fait quoi ton programme?
acampeaux

flagadadim a écrit :

Tu remplaces ton interrupteur d'alimentation par un bouton poussoir.
 
Tu appuies sur le bouton poussoir, le micro démarre, ferme un contact branché en // avec ce bouton.
 
Tu relâches le bouton, ton micro est encore alimenté, il peut piloter le contact qui l'alimente donc il peut s'éteindre tout seul.
 
Faut bien entendu un micro et un soft qui démarre rapidement pour ne pas devoir rester 3 plombes appuyé sur le bouton poussoir.


 
Avant tout merci pour ces échanges concernant ma question. Je suis en train de me prendre la tête sur un problème de volets ! Je m'explique :  
Pour mon projet, j'ai besoin de détecter quand mon volet s'ouvre ou se ferme.  
 
Pour cela j'ai à ma disposition un microrupteur avec une languette métallique qui fonctionne comme décrit sur cette image :  
http://www.robot-maker.com/forum/i [...] 0yhe7k.jpg  
 
Le fonctionnement que je souhaite mettre en place est simple sur le principe mais je n'y arrive pas :  
- Lorsque le volet se ferme, en fin de course il appuye sur la languette métallique du microrupteur. Le courant peut donc circuler entre NO et COM.  
- Lorsque le volet s'ouvre, la languette métallique est relâchée et le courant est coupé entre NO et COM mais circule entre NF et COM.  
 
Mon besoin est que l'ESP arrive d'une manière ou d'une autre à détecter ce changement d'état, exécute le programme et ensuite s'éteint ou se met en mode "DeepSleep".  
 
Je pensais raccorder la broche RST à la broche NO du microrupteur. Je me disais qu'ainsi, quand le volet se ferme RST sera en état haut et lorsque le volet s'ouvre il passera en état bas. Mais d'après tes explications je me rends compte que cela ne va pas marcher comme cela car je n'ai pas de notions de durée courte pour l'envoi du signal.  
As-tu une idée pour m'aider à avancer ?

flagadadim Tu remplaces ton interrupteur d'alimentation par un bouton poussoir.
 
Tu appuies sur le bouton poussoir, le micro démarre, ferme un contact branché en // avec ce bouton.
 
Tu relâches le bouton, ton micro est encore alimenté, il peut piloter le contact qui l'alimente donc il peut s'éteindre tout seul.
 
Faut bien entendu un micro et un soft qui démarre rapidement pour ne pas devoir rester 3 plombes appuyé sur le bouton poussoir.
acampeaux Je ne comprends pas la réponse. Peux tu détailler ?
flagadadim Un auto maintien sur le relais d’alimentation?
acampeaux Bonjour,  
 
Je suis novice en électronique et je voudrais faire un montage pour qu'un microcontrôleur puisse couper lui même son alimentation.  
Je pense à un système avec des transistors ou un relais.  
Mon besoin est le suivant :  
J'ai un microcontrôleur connecté à un interrupteur. Lorsque l'interrupteur est ouvert (pas de courant), le microcontrôleur est éteint.  
Lorsque l'interrupteur se ferme (le courant passe) le microcontrôleur est alimenté et s'allume.  
Le programme s’exécute. A la fin du programme, je souhaite que le microcontrôleur puisse "couper" le courant, même si l'interrupteur n'a pas changé d'état.  
 
Pouvez vous m'aider à trouver quel montage "simple" réaliser ?  
Merci.

Copyright © 1997-2025 Groupe LDLC (Signaler un contenu illicite / Données personnelles)